AI Summary
-
Amends the Criminal Code of 2012 to redefine "chokehold" as the intentional and prolonged application of force to the throat, windpipe, or carotid arteries that prevents or hinders breathing or blood flow, rather than any direct pressure to the throat, windpipe, or airway.
-
Prohibits peace officers and persons acting under color of law from using chokeholds or restraints above the shoulders with risk of asphyxiation unless deadly force is justified.
-
Prohibits all contact with the throat or neck area to prevent evidence destruction by ingestion.
-
Excludes from the definition of chokehold any holding involving contact with the neck that is not intended to reduce air intake, such as a headlock applying pressure only to the head.
-
Establishes additional use-of-force restrictions including prohibitions on force as punishment, indiscriminate projectile discharge into crowds, targeting sensitive body areas with kinetic impact or conducted electrical weapons, and requirements for dispersal orders and warnings before using chemical agents.
